Khuzani Mpungose Biography

Khuzani Mpungose, born Khuzani Nkosikhona Innocent, is a South African musician popularly known for his song Isixaxa Samaxoki. Previously, he was also known for wearing the finest designer clothes.

Most notably, he released the album titled Lump Sum, the album went gold in just two months. On this album he collaborated with a number of people including Shindi Zondi, Phathaphatha, Crows, Senzo Kanyile and Thibela Mpungose ​​to name a few.

In addition, the artist has earned a good reputation for his voice.

Khuzani Mpungose Age

Mpungose ​​was born on December 3, 1990 in the village of Nkandla in Mathata, South Africa. Therefore, as of 2019, he is 29 years old.

Khuzani Mpungose eThekwini

The eThekwini community is set to spend just under R3million on Maskandi craftsman Khuzani Mpungose’s #Gcwalisa iMabha Maskandi show, set to take place in Durban in part of the bargain.

Mpungose’s #Gcwalisa (“Fill Up”) iMabha Maskandi show will be the next major show by a neighborhood craftsman at the famed World Cup arena after rapper Cassper Nyovest attempted to crown the arena a year ago in December.

Mpungose ​​wants to become the first maskandi artist to fill in Moses Mabha Stadium.

In a statement on Thursday, the eThekwini community sa a report was presented before the full council sa the event could potentially become one of the city’s “annual world- signature events”.

The DA rejected the article while the IFP voted with the ANC to approve funding of R2.8 million.

“It will also seek to introduce this beautiful work of art to the international community,” the city sa in a statement.

The city sa supporting the event developed “a sense of legacy and entity in people’s minds.”

Speaking to IOL over the phone, councilor Nicole Graham, the DA’s group leader on eThekwini, sa they were opposed to the funding because the city had failed to secure funding for 17 arts and culture organizations across the city.

“We oppose the article not because we have a problem with the concert, but because there are 17 arts and culture organizations that have not been pledged any money from the city. These organisations, including the BAT Centre, have relied on city grants for many years,” sa Graham.

Graham claimed that in December more than R7 million was diverted from the arts budget and used for Durban Summer Love campaign events in December.

“We have no problem with the city spending on these types of events to encourage emerging talent and the genre, but there is a problem if you’re an established artist and need support from R3m. This is an established person that people already know, if we really want to develop new artists then why isn’t this money being spent at grassroots level,” Graham sa.

IFP Councilor Mdu Nkosi sa she supported the proposal because “IFP and culture cannot be separated”. He sa events with the likes of Cassper Nyovest and artists from abroad are always funded.

“People know that IFP and culture cannot be separated, we take Maskandi music seriously as it speaks to our people and they all love it,” he sa.

Nkosi sa the community has a lot to do to promote the maskandi music brand so that one day a talent like Khuzani could come from the eThekwini region.

“The city has money that they spend in these places, but we complain that they don’t support the artists that they produce. We have to see how they promote people. The truth is, people like Khuzani come from where they come from and they become big superstars.

We at eThekwini have promoted the genre enough, we need to see artists in the future that we will say have been proudly produced at eThekwini, we need to make sure we don’t lose talent to Johannesburg,” he sa.
